Adolphe Appian’s 1878 etching, “Fishing Craft near the Cliffs at Collioure,” depicts a tranquil seascape with a small sailing vessel and the dramatic cliffs of Collioure, a town in southern France. This work, located in The Art Institute of Chicago, showcases Appian's mastery of etching, achieving a sense of depth and atmospheric realism through delicate lines and tonal contrasts. The artist skillfully renders the rocky terrain, the stillness of the water, and the distant vessel, capturing a moment of serenity in the coastal landscape. The etching is a testament to Appian’s keen observation of nature and his ability to translate it into a compelling artistic expression.
